You will be making your newbie experience a lot more painful than it needs to be if all you get is the $10 starter box. Really you want your first toon to start anywhere but Freeport or Quenyos, and that's all you'd get with the ten dollar box. Those zones are fun to start in once you have learned the game and can craft yourself some items (even common crafted gear is better than most of the quest rewards in those areas), but I wouldn't send a new player there personally. |

actually you don't need any software to use the game. Well I mean is what you are buying is a code to unlock your account. ONce you have an account you can get the software via the patcher program which is tiny. I don't ever install from CDs I just download the station patcher and click install and install from the net. Go to bed and in the morning it is done. |
